Media Release - Fall Seat Belt Awareness Campaign Results
On September 27th, 2018 the Saugeen Shores Police Service launched the “Fall Seatbelt Awareness Campaign” concluding on October 12th.
Officers actively sought out violators. During this time period 12 people were charged with seatbelt related violations, which is a significant increase over the same time period last year.
The cost to the violators is $240 and two demerit points. This can be considered a small price to pay in relation to costs resulting from serious collisions where drivers and passengers are not restrained.
Many fatal collisions are avoidable if you can take the two seconds to buckle up.
